  3. There's a rumor that wearing range armor increases the effectiveness of the cannon. I think it's a myth but then again I really don't care. I just want my slayer task finished. I can't answer the SC armor question, that's something you should test yourself. What I can say is that it helps against almost every High quantity low risk slayer monster out there. Things like Daggonoths, Mutated Bloodvelds, and the monsters in the pollinveach well. I think the most noteworthy one is it's value in scarabarite tasks. You just tank the damage and take out the 50 scarabaite mages/rangers/meleers with the cannon. Without the cannon, this task would be not efficient with all the crazy poison, disease, and damage you can get from scarabarites. Basically doing it only for slayer, you should be able to make money back from cannonballs from all the herb drops of most slayer monsters. If you only want range exp, I used to use them alot in Daggonoths. Just focus on picking up the herb seeds.

  9. Based on your defense level, it might be safer to use the shield option. But if you have attempted the caves before, go for the zammy book. If you do choose shield instead, I discourage using Obby. The only shield worth the negative range stats is the DFS. Otherwise, you should consider a simple Rune kite or a unblessed spirit shield. If you want to be safe, you could use diamond or ruby.... but honestly Broad bolts make Jad 10 times easier compared to the outdated Crystal bow method. I personally tested this because I needed a few more fire capes for... other reasons. Runecrossbow = So much easier to kill.

  15. If you can't bother with ancient magicks, then do this: Whip+RuneCrossbow+BroadBolts Yes Bolts cost money but these are a BARGAIN when you compare the price and power efficiencies. Every time you leave your castle, bring full meds and 2-3 barricades. Whip normally during the game but switch to Crossbow to take down flagholders. Crossbow is super accurate and it gives you the option to shoot while you use the cooldown time to: Hop between stones at rivers/Adjust waypoints so you don't get trapped at a central bridge. If they hop around the stones, use your cades to trap them in. An ALTERNATIVE could simply be bringing Snaring runes but that costs money. These tactics only work if they are the flag runner types. If they are hide within a crowd of defenders type, the only option you have is to rush with other attackers. Usually in that situation, you really can only rely on Ancient Magicks.
